Fresh Box Cafe in Fort Lauderdale
Last inspected:
3230 W Commercial Blvd Ste 170, Fort Lauderdale, FL 33309Fresh Box Cafe in Fort Lauderdale has been cited for employee health policy violations in 6 of its 7 inspections on record, a dominant pattern indicating systemic failures in worker health management. The facility averaged 2.9 violations per inspection across routine inspections from October 2023 to November 2025, below the statewide average of 5.2 per inspection. Time-as-control violations appeared in 4 inspections, and hand washing and food contact surface violations each appeared in 3 inspections. The facility has not been emergency-closed. On October 1, 2024, a warning was issued after 5 violations were cited. On August 13, 2025, a second warning was issued for 12 violations. An admin complaint was recommended following a December 2, 2024 inspection, indicating potential formal disciplinary proceedings. The most recent inspection on November 21, 2025 documented 12 violations including recurring employee health policy, food contact surface, hand washing, and time-as-control violations; the inspection was completed with no further action required.
